periph/rtc: move init from auto_init to periph_init

This commit is contained in:
Vincent Dupont 2017-04-13 14:29:32 +02:00
parent 87b0477b70
commit f2466fb8dc
2 changed files with 8 additions and 8 deletions

View File

@ -23,6 +23,9 @@
#ifdef MODULE_PERIPH_SPI #ifdef MODULE_PERIPH_SPI
#include "periph/spi.h" #include "periph/spi.h"
#endif #endif
#ifdef MODULE_PERIPH_RTC
#include "periph/rtc.h"
#endif
void periph_init(void) void periph_init(void)
{ {
@ -32,4 +35,9 @@ void periph_init(void)
spi_init(SPI_DEV(i)); spi_init(SPI_DEV(i));
} }
#endif #endif
/* Initialize RTC */
#ifdef MODULE_PERIPH_RTC
rtc_init();
#endif
} }

View File

@ -32,10 +32,6 @@
#include "xtimer.h" #include "xtimer.h"
#endif #endif
#ifdef MODULE_RTC
#include "periph/rtc.h"
#endif
#ifdef MODULE_GNRC_SIXLOWPAN #ifdef MODULE_GNRC_SIXLOWPAN
#include "net/gnrc/sixlowpan.h" #include "net/gnrc/sixlowpan.h"
#endif #endif
@ -105,10 +101,6 @@ void auto_init(void)
DEBUG("Auto init xtimer module.\n"); DEBUG("Auto init xtimer module.\n");
xtimer_init(); xtimer_init();
#endif #endif
#ifdef MODULE_RTC
DEBUG("Auto init rtc module.\n");
rtc_init();
#endif
#ifdef MODULE_SHT11 #ifdef MODULE_SHT11
DEBUG("Auto init SHT11 module.\n"); DEBUG("Auto init SHT11 module.\n");
sht11_init(); sht11_init();